Default knock sensor

I DID A SWAP ON MY 94 CIVIC EX AND PUT A 94 GSR THE CHECK ENGINE LIGHT CAME ON FOR THE SENSOR AND I REPLACED THE SENSOR BUT THE LIGHT STAYS ON. DOES ANYONE KNOW THE PROBLEM?

Default Re: knock sensor (importneeds)

you might of used the GSR engine harness, but did you wire up the knock sensor from the ECU to the shocktower wire harness? there's bridge you haven't gapped yet. Another option is getting your ECU reprogrammed to NOT look for the knock sensor, but I don't suggest an ECU upgrade if you don't plan on getting a camshaft upgrade...
